Immersive listing comes with Play Store 5.4

Google demoed a really good looking immersive mode of the Play store during its Lollipop demoes last year. While users have been waiting for a lot of those mock ups to materialize (welp, no pun intended), Google has started working on bringing them to real life now.

With the latest update to the Play Store, v5.4, Google is pushing out an immersive view of Play Store listings. In practice, it looks even better than in pictures. The status bar will be completely transparent on devices running Android 5.0 Lollipop or later only, as of now.

If you have a smartphone running Android 5.0 Lollipop or later, you will notice the different it makes after you receive the update. The hero images, or banners, will move up, taking up the space in the status bar. You should probably see at least one line more as a result. Even otherwise, this looks great.
